Born in Nepal in 1970 as the granddaughter of former Nepali Prime Minister Girija Prasad Koirala, Manisha made her Bollywood debut in 1991 with Saudagar . She quickly rose to fame with critically acclaimed performances in films like Bombay , Dil Se.. , and Khamoshi: The Musical . Her career has spanned over three decades, establishing her as one of the most respected actresses in Indian cinema.
